The cofounder of GeneroCity Coffee and lead of The Bachelor’s twentieth season reveals the key to being seen and known, as well as to leading a life that truly matters.
In Alone in Plain Sight, Higgins shares his perspective as a fellow sojourner on the journey to find connection and meaning. Examining the questions he has wrestled with personally, he invites us to consider the following:
- Realize that the measure of how connected we are with ourselves is how connected we are with others;
- Discover why connection with others is essential and how shared pain can bridge even the widest gaps between two very different people;
- Deconstruct the fairy-tale view of love that culture advertises and address the lie that being single is a disease that needs to be cured; and
- Understand that the God who seeks connection is the answer to the deep yearning we have to connect to something bigger than ourselves.
